Product reviews:
nike sb delta force red nike delta force red and black
nike delta force red and black
Robert
2026-01-30 iphone XS Max
Shoes NIKE - Sb Delta Force Vulc 942237 nike delta force red and black
nike delta force red and black
Lyle
2026-02-03 iphone 11 Pro
nike sb delta force red nike delta force red and black
nike delta force red and black